#c76b18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c76b18 is composed of 78% red, 42%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.2% magenta, 87.9%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 28.5 degrees, a saturation of 78.5% and a lightness of 43.7%. #c76b18 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d630 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#c76b18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c76b18 has RGB values of R:199, G:107,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.88,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13069080.

Shades and Tints of #c76b18
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fef9f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c76b18
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716f6e is the less saturated color, while #d86a07 is the most saturated one.
